On Tuesday, November 18, 2025, the House passed H.R. 4405, the Epstein Files Transparency Act, in a 427-1 vote. Members also passed H.Res. 878 (236-183) to disapprove the behavior of Rep. García and two joint resolutions, H.J.Res. 130 (214-212) and H.J.Res. 131 (217-209), regarding Bureau of Land Management rules. A motion to refer H.Res. 888 failed 213-214. In the Senate, a motion to invoke cloture on the nomination of Ho Nieh to the Nuclear Regulatory Commission was agreed to 65-32. Procedurally, the House passed H.Res. 879 (217-210) to provide for the consideration of S.J. Res. 80.
